Actress Priyanka Chopra says that the third instalment of her popular film Don is not being made right now.
The actress was at the Mumbai airport returning from the IIFA awards that took place in Spain last weekend, When asked by reporters if she was doing Don 3, she said: “The film is not being made now, according to what I know.”
Director Farhan Akhtar, who directed the first two parts of the film starring Shah Rukh Khan, had said in March that he had finally come up with an idea for a script for Don 3.
But in a more recent interview, Akhtar had said that he had “shot himself in the foot” by announcing Don 3 at the end of Don 2.
Actress Jacqueline Fernandez, who was speculated to be the lead in the new film, denied being part of Don 3.
A report recently stated that Khan’s three films, Chopra’s Quantico and Akhtar’s acting commitments were the reasons for putting the film on hold.
Chopra said: “I have been very busy, I have come home for a week and then I’ll go back for season 2 of Quantico.”
She won the best supporting actress at the IIFA awards for her performance in Bajirao Mastani.
About the win, she said, “I felt very good; I was little surprised but when your work is acknowledged, you feel very good.”
Chopra will next be seen in the Hollywood film Baywatch.
